What are the 2 components of solution?

Solutions are made up of two parts: a solvent and a solute. Solvent – The component that dissolves the other component is called the solvent. Solute – The component that is dissolved in the solvent is called solute.

What are solutions two properties?

Properties of a Solution

A solution is a homogeneous mixture. The constituent particles of a solution are smaller than 10-9 metre in diameter. Constituent particles of a solution cannot be seen by naked eyes. Solutions do not scatter a beam of light passing through it.

What is the main characteristic of a solution?

Characteristics. A solution is a homogeneous mixture of two or more substances. The particles of solute in a solution cannot be seen by the naked eye. A solution does not cause beams of light to scatter.

What are the two components of solution Brainly?

The two principle components of a solution are the solvent and the solute, with the simple definition that the solvent is the most abundant component and the solute is present to a lesser extent.

What are the two components of solution write two properties of solution?

(i) The two components of a solution are solute and solvent. (ii) The solution is stable, particles of solution are very small in size, smaller than 1 nm.

What is a solution write two examples?

A solution is a type of homogeneous mixture that is made up of two or more substances. ... Some examples of solutions are salt water, rubbing alcohol, and sugar dissolved in water. When you look closely, upon mixing salt with water, you can't see the salt particles anymore, making this a homogeneous mixture.

What is suspension give its two properties?

1) suspension is a heterogeneous mixture. 2) the particles of a suspension can be seen by the nacked eye. 3) the particles of a suspension scatter a beam of light passing through it and make its path visible. 4) the solute particles settle down when a suspension is left undisturbed, that is, a suspension is unstable.
